Courtesy of Monroe Township Police Department
The Monroe Township Police Department and Fraternal Order of Police Lodge 125 – NJ partnered with the Williamstown Middle School Builder’s Club to deliver Thanksgiving meals to families in need. Members of Rowan University’s Office of Emergency Management were on hand to help.
